(svn r6142) -Codechange: added WaypointID (sorry DV, couldn't splits it anymore)
-Codechange: introduced DestinationID, which is in fact an union of several types
Used in Order struct, so no longer StationID is abused for all targets.
Hangars are a big exception, as they use a station-id with GOTO_DEPOT (go figure)
